    The Australian share market was over one per cent lower at noon on speculation that more evidence of improving company performance is needed to justify the recent run to a 12-month high.

    All Ordinaries fell 56 points, or 1.19 per cent, to 4658.

    Clean green energy company Eden Energy Ltd (EDE) has entered into an agreement with major energy utility Origin Energy Ltd (ORG) for Origin to farm-in to Eden’s Cooper Basin Geothermal Licence No. 185 in South Australia. The company says Origin will pay it $1 million cash and will bear the first $500,000 of expenditure on the licence to earn a 70 per cent interest.

    Eden says both companies will then contribute proportionally to further expenditure, with Origin the operator of the project.

    Manufacturer and supplier of agricultural chemicals Nufarm Ltd (NUF) has reported a 42.1 per cent fall in net profit to $79.9 million for the year to July 31. Revenue fell 7 per cent to $2.68 billion, the company saying the result due to a very difficult second half.

    Miner and metals traded OM Holdings Ltd (OMH) says it has secured a $294 million deal to acquire a major stake in a South African manganese project which it says will help the company transform into one of the world’s largest independent manganese companies. The company says it is to acquire a 49.9 per cent interest in the Tshipi Project from a group of five non-related co-investors in exchange for 139.9 OM Holdings shares valued at $245 million.

    The company has also agreed to acquire a 20 per cent interest in a South African Black Economic Empowerment company which owns the remaining 50.1 per cent of the Tshipi Project for $49.2 million in cash.

    All sectors are in the red at midday, however the sector with the smallest loss is the Utilities index which is down 11 points to 4,162. Shares in Envestra advanced 1.82 per cent to $0.56. Shares in Energy Developments and Duet Group are also higher at noon.

    The worst performing sector at midday is the Materials index, down 225 points at 11,102.

    Gold is trading at $991.50 US an ounce and the Aussie dollar is trading at 86.09 US cents.
